Butch Hartman Launches Indie Animation Studio to Produce Family Shows

Butch Hartman, the renowned animator behind Nickelodeon’s beloved series “The Fairly OddParents” and “Danny Phantom,” has ventured into a new chapter of his career by launching his own independent animation studio. This studio is dedicated to producing and financing original faith-based and mainstream programming for children and families, with a focus on creating safe and entertaining content that ignites the imagination of young viewers.

The first production from Butch Hartman Studios is the expansion of the popular kids series “The Garden Cartoon,” which was originally created by Hartman. The show’s first season is now available on Angel Studios and various streaming platforms through the studio’s distribution partner, N Circle Entertainment. As production gears up for season two, fans can also look forward to several “Garden Cartoon” movies, some of which will be released in conjunction with Christian holidays and distributed by BMG-Global. Additionally, Capitol Records will continue to handle select songs from the series.

In addition to “The Garden Cartoon,” Butch Hartman Studios has an exciting development slate that includes projects like “Little Harps,” a series set at a Guardian Angel school for young recruits, “Dragon Drive-Thru,” which follows dragons running a fast-food stand in a medieval town, and “Family Fusion,” a show that explores the dynamics of two super-science families living next door to each other. These new series cater to different age groups, ranging from 3 to 11, and aim to provide engaging and family-friendly entertainment.

Butch Hartman expressed his vision for the studio, emphasizing the importance of creating content that inspires and entertains children while aligning with his Christian faith. With a team of approximately 40 talented animators and crew members, including veterans of Hartman’s previous productions, the studio is dedicated to delivering high-quality animated content to audiences worldwide.

Beyond his work in animation, Butch and his wife Julieann are also actively involved in charitable endeavors through Hartman House, a non-profit organization that supports children and families in need. Additionally, the Butch Hartman Art Academy offers courses and coaching in animation, allowing aspiring artists to learn from the industry veteran himself.

As Butch Hartman continues to make his mark in the world of animation, his dedication to creating wholesome and engaging content for young audiences remains unwavering. With a passion for storytelling and a commitment to uplifting and empowering children through entertainment, Butch Hartman Studios is poised to make a lasting impact in the world of children’s programming.
